ESL 5315 - Advanced Grammar for ESL Teachers

Description:
This course examines issues concerning the role of grammar in the development of students' communicative competence as well as with the teaching of grammar and the techniques for doing so. The course will also provide an overview of English grammar from a traditional as well as a communicative/functional perspective. It will focus primarily on aspects of English grammar that are relevant to teaching ESL.
